Understanding Volvo Car Keys

Volvo has actually transitioned to numerous types of car keys throughout the years, showing advancements in innovation and security functions. Understanding the type of key you have is important when thinking about replacement options. Here are the most typical key types for Volvo cars:

Key Type

Description

Models

Traditional Key

A standard metal key used in older designs.

Models pre-2000

Transponder Key

A key with a chip that communicates with the car.

Many designs post-2000

Smart Key (Key Fob)

A keyless entry and start system.

Designs with keyless entry

Mobile Key

Digital key that can be managed via mobile phone.

Most current models

Types of Car Keys Explained

  1. Standard Key: The simplest kind of key, utilized primarily in older Volvo designs. These keys do not include any electronic elements.
  2. Transponder Key: This key includes a chip triggered by a particular frequency discharged by the car's ignition system. When making G28 Car Keys , the chip should be configured to match the vehicle.
  3. Smart Key (Key Fob): Allows owners to open doors and begin the car without placing a key. This system enhances benefit but requires specialized devices for programming.
  4. Mobile Key: A cutting-edge development, some new Volvo models permit making use of smart device apps to unlock and begin the car, adding an extra layer of convenience.

The Replacement Process

Changing a Volvo key can be a simple process, however understanding each action can conserve time and aggravation. Below is a detailed procedure:

Step-by-Step Guide to Replacement

  1. Recognize Your Key Type: Before seeking replacement, recognize your key type. This will identify your next steps.
  2. Gather Necessary Information:

    •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)
    • Proof of ownership (e.g., vehicle registration, title, or proof of purchase)
  3. Visit a Volvo Dealership: Authorized car dealerships have the tools and competence to program and cut keys for new designs. It is usually the most safe option for key replacement.
  4. Contact a Locksmith: A qualified automobile locksmith can often replace transponder and traditional keys at a lower cost than dealerships, however ensure they have experience with Volvo cars.
  5. Think About Aftermarket Options: In some cases, aftermarket keys are readily available, however guarantee and programming support might be restricted.
  6. Verify Key Programming: After getting your new key, make sure it works appropriately. This includes screening door locks, ignition capabilities, and any additional functions like trunk release.

Cost of Replacement

The cost of changing a Volvo car key can differ considerably based upon the type of key, the car dealership or locksmith, and area. Below is a breakdown of typical costs related to each key type:

Key Type

Approximated Cost

Conventional Key

₤ 50 - ₤ 100

Transponder Key

₤ 150 - ₤ 300

Smart Key (Key Fob)

₤ 300 - ₤ 600

Mobile Key

₤ 300 - ₤ 800

Additional Considerations

  1. Key Warranty: Ask if the new key features a guarantee or guarantee from the locksmith or dealership.
  2. Coding Fees: Keep in mind that programming a new key frequently includes separate coding fees, which can contribute to the general replacement cost.
  3. Preventative Measures: Consider buying a spare key to avoid future hassles and cost.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Can I use a non-genuine Volvo key?A1: While aftermarket keys can be more affordable, there may be restrictions concerning programming, performance, and security functions. It's generally more secure to use real Volvo keys.

Q2: What if my car key battery passes away?A2: A dead battery in a smart key can prevent the keyless entry and begin system from operating. The majority of smart keys can be opened to change the battery quickly.

Q3: How long does it require to replace a Volvo key?A3: If you check out a car dealership, the process might take about 30 minutes to an hour, consisting of key cutting and programming. Depending on the locksmith's schedule, it might take longer.

Q4: Can I set a new key myself?A4: In a lot of cases, programming requires special devices and software that just licensed dealers or expert locksmith professionals have.

Q5: What should I do if my key is lost or taken?A5: Immediately call your dealer or locksmith to have actually the lost key shut down to prevent unapproved access to your vehicle.
